Apple Cinnamon German Pancake

  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

A delightful twist on the classic breakfast dish combining fluffy pancakes with comforting cinnamon and baked apples.


Ingredients

  • 4 large eggs
  • 1 cup milk
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ter
  • 2 apples, peeled, cored, and sliced
  • 1/4 cup brown sugar
  • 1 teaspoon cinnamon
  • Powdered sugar (for serving)


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C).
  2. In a mixing b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, flour, and salt until smooth.
  3. In a large oven-safe skillet, melt the butter over medium heat.
  4. Add the sliced apples, brown sugar, and cinnamon. Cook until the apples are slightly softened, stirring occasionally.
  5. Pour the batter over the apples in the skillet, making sure the apples are evenly distributed.
  6. Transfer the skillet to the oven and b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the pancake is puffed and golden brown.
  7. Remove from the oven and dust with powdered sugar before serving.

Notes

Serve with warm maple syrup, whipped cream, or a scoop of vanilla ice cream. Leftovers can be stored in the refrigerator for up to three days.
